Juridical Review of the Position of Power of Sale as a Transfer of Land Rights (Analysis of Decision No. 529/PDT/2021/PT SMG)

Abstract

The transfer of land rights can be done through a sale and purchase process by the parties to the agreement. The sale and purchase can be through a power of sale, where the party in the sale and purchase agreement can represent another person through a power of sale to carry out legal actions. In case No. 529/PDT/2021/PT SMG, which had previously been decided by the District Court in decision No. 8/PDT.G/2020, the Plaintiff claimed and stated that he was the legal owner of the lands. However, in practice, the Plaintiff has given and released with a Power of Attorney to Sell and was not considered by the Panel of Judges. This study aims to determine the position of Power of Sale in Indonesian treaty law and to determine whether a Power of Sale can be the basis for the transfer and replacement of land rights. The method used in this research is normative juridical legal research using Library Research techniques. The results of the research findings reveal that based on Article 1792 of the Civil Code formulates the granting of power of attorney as an agreement between a person as a grantor with another person as a proxy, to carry out an act or action on behalf of the grantor. So that this power of sale can also be used in terms of land transfer.
